Consider the following examples. For each one, say whether the incentive is positive or negative.
a. Bosses who offer time-and-a-half for working on national holidays.

1 of 2In order to answer this question, firstly we should determine what incentive means, and also how it can be manifested.
Incentive refers to the changes in people's behavior through changes in the trade-offs they face. It can be positive or negative.
Positive incentive causes people more likely to change the trade-offs they face because they should give up fewer other things.
Negative incentive causes people less likely to change the trade-offs they face because they have to give up more alternative purchases.
